What is a Donor-Advised Fund (DAF)?
A DAF is a charitable giving account managed by a sponsoring organization (like Fidelity, Schwab, or a community foundation). Donors contribute to the fund, receive an immediate tax deduction, and recommend grants to nonprofits over time.
How does DAFpay work for donors?
On your DonorDock giving page, donors select DAF as their payment method, search for their fund administrator, and authorize the grant — all within the donation flow.
